Specialties
Epicurean Exchange specializes in planning and presenting all formats of culinary-themed programs: from scheduled cooking classes, to private small group culinary demonstrations or hands-on events, to corporate team building activities, or a special family gathering or a group of friends wanting to get together for an evening out, the kitchen is the perfect backdrop for gatherings large and small.
For those who know us, encouraging better eating and positive lifestyle support has always been a significant focus of our work. If you, or your family, are looking to improve your overall eating habits, we offer our custom Kitchen Fitness lifestyle program or House Calls, private chef services, to provide foundational and overall nutritional support. In addition, if you, or someone you know, is facing a medical challenge that requires substantial lifestyle change, we offer wellness and lifestyle assessments and prescriptive (doctor recommended) cooking services to help meet your goals.

History
Established in 1999.
Epicurean Exchange was founded in 1999 by Chef Charles Vollmar with the belief that awareness, simply applied, will help us define and meet professional and personal skills and goals. Charlie graduated from the California Culinary Academy in San Francisco. Following his training at Chez Panisse Restaurant and Café, and Wente Vineyards, Livermore, Chef Charles Vollmar managed and taught at several prominent Bay Area cooking schools. Presently, his days are spent teaching in his Orinda home school, at top-notch culinary schools, designing custom wellness programs for individuals and corporate clients, facilitating interactive workshops and conducting exclusive excursions and culinary travel programs.
Meet the Business Owner
Charles V.
Business Owner
Charles Vollmar is a popular chef, cooking instructor, foods and wellness consultant, writer, lifestyle coach and owner of Epicurean Exchange. A graduate of the California Culinary Academy in San Francisco, his classes and work emphasize essential skill and technique work, wellness, prevention and lifestyle enrichment topics relating to cooking, nutrition, fitness and foods appreciation and exploration. He teaches privately, in his home school and has taught at leading cooking schools including the French Culinary Institute and the California Culinary Academy.
